Form 4: AppLovin Corp Director Alyssa Harvey Dawson Reports Acquisition of Class A Common Stock
SEC Form 4
Director Alyssa Harvey Dawson reports acquiring 69 shares of AppLovin Corp Class A common stock through restricted stock units.
Summary
- On April 15, 2025, Alyssa Harvey Dawson, a director of AppLovin Corp, acquired 69 shares of Class A common stock.
- The acquisition was through restricted stock units (RSUs), each representing a contingent right to receive one share of Class A common stock.
- The price per share was $0.00.
- Following the transaction, Dawson beneficially owns 6,801 shares of Class A common stock.
- 100% of the RSUs vested on the grant date.
